Transaction 17753a140d521893487cc321350a6a0e3f7dbd8ccb298503a712016d5c6069e0
1 Input
1 Output
-
17753a140d521893487cc321350a6a0e3f7dbd8ccb298503a712016d5c6069e0:0
- value
- 1368436
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f511453227f49ad35c4b081033c86d3b3993985
- address
- bc1qhag3g5ez0ay66dwykzqsx0yx6weejwv92wnu24